That is SOOOO weird. It's not the ad blocker. The video is in "iframe" tags. I use these all the time to embed Youtube videos on LJ/IJ/DW. LJ wraps them in an "lj-embed" tag, Dreamwidth uses "site-embed". On this post, the "embed" tags show up, but the space between them is BLANK. The iframe code disappears. (And yet a blank box of appropriate size still shows up? WTF?)
I've tried putting the iframe code back in, to no avail. Very curious, no? Why would some iframes work and not others? Just checked and the videos on all my other posts are working fine.
Update: I've tried reordering the tags to match the ones that did work, but it didn't work for this one. And how is it still reserving the space for the video when the actual code for the iframe is now completely gone? There's nothing between the two "embed" tags. Weird weird weird...
More update: According to LJ documentation, I should "Confirm that your embed code does not contain any prohibited HTML tags, such as the iframe tag." So apparently iframe is not supposed to work at all. And yet it does when I embed from Youtube, just not from Kickstarter. So I guess the question should be not why won't my Kickstarter video work, but why do my Youtube videos work at all? Crazy, eh?
